The Physiological Affect of Stress

Once we come upon a stressor, our bodies activate the "battle-or-flight" reaction, triggering a cascade of hormonal changes. The adrenal glands release cortisol and adrenaline, boosting heart fee and hypertension although diverting Electricity to muscles and far from programs considered temporarily unneeded. This reaction, while critical for survival in certainly harmful conditions, becomes problematic when chronically activated.

Analysis has connected persistent worry to many wellness ailments:

Cardiovascular Method: Continual strain contributes to hypertension, atherosclerosis, and amplified danger of heart attack and stroke. The consistent elevation of strain hormones damages blood vessel linings and encourages inflammation, accelerating the event of heart problems.

Immune Functionality: Extended stress suppresses immune response, creating folks far more at risk of bacterial infections and slowing wound therapeutic. Scientific tests clearly show pressured people today experience more Regular diseases and consider for a longer time to Recuperate.

Digestive Wellness: The gut-brain relationship usually means stress directly impacts digestive functionality, contributing to disorders like irritable bowel syndrome, acid reflux, and ulcers. Worry alters intestine microbiome composition, perhaps influencing All round wellness.

Metabolic Results: Tension hormones elevate blood glucose degrees and boost Unwanted fat storage, specifically across the abdomen. This increases possibility for form 2 diabetic issues and metabolic syndrome.

Mind Construction and performance: Long-term anxiety really reshapes the Mind, enlarging the amygdala (dread center) although shrinking the prefrontal cortex and hippocampus, areas crucial for memory, decision-earning, and psychological regulation.

Rest Disruption: Tension generally interferes with slumber excellent and period, developing a vicious cycle as sleep deprivation even more elevates pressure hormones.

Accelerated Aging: Investigate indicates Serious worry damages telomeres, the protective caps on chromosomes, likely accelerating mobile growing old and age-similar disorders.

How Psychologists Support Manage Stress

Psychologists specialise in being familiar with the advanced interplay between ideas, feelings, behaviors, and Bodily wellbeing. Their training equips them to offer a number of evidence-primarily based approaches for stress management:

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): This solution assists determine and modify considered designs that lead to strain. By recognizing cognitive distortions—like catastrophizing or all-or-absolutely nothing contemplating—men and women learn to reframe scenarios in additional well balanced ways. CBT also incorporates behavioral techniques to develop healthier responses to stressors.

Mindfulness-Based Interventions: Mindfulness tactics educate attention to focus on the present instant devoid of judgment. Approaches like mindfulness meditation are already proven to cut back cortisol ranges, lower hypertension, and increase immune operate. Psychologists can teach these competencies and enable consumers integrate them into way of life.

Biofeedback: This method utilizes checking products to supply serious-time responses about physiological processes like coronary heart fee, muscle rigidity, and skin temperature. Using this type of consciousness, people more info master to regulate these capabilities, minimizing the physical manifestations of strain.

Tension Inoculation Training: This proactive technique prepares people to take care of stress filled scenarios through education and learning about anxiety, talent-developing, and guided observe. It really is significantly powerful for people today going through predictable stressors.

Acceptance and Determination Therapy (ACT): ACT assists people today accept unavoidable stressors even though committing to steps aligned with private values. This tactic reduces the additional struggling that emanates from fighting in opposition to situation beyond a single's Regulate.

Social Support Enhancement: Recognizing the strong buffer influence of social connections, psychologists help clientele improve aid networks and improve communication expertise.

Life style Modifications: Psychologists do the job with customers to put into action wellbeing-promoting behaviors like normal workout, balanced diet, ample slumber, and time administration—all very important for stress resilience.
